In this solo episode, I’m going to report on what I did over these past three months, including finally launching my YouTube channel. I’m happy to say that it’s been up for almost a month now. In line with that, I’ll share my thoughts on YouTube for course creators. Is it really worth the effort? Then, on a serious note, let’s talk about COVID-19. I’ll get into how it’s affecting online course creators and business owners, and what to do in terms of launching and marketing your course in these unprecedented times. Finally, we’ll wrap up with what you can expect going forward on the podcast. I was so encouraged during the hiatus by your kind notes, emails, and tweets, and I’m excited to share what’s coming up. Episode Quotes "Part of being a business owner is being able to adapt and be agile because there's always going to be uptimes and downtimes." "In this COVID-19 crisis, it's the time to double down on building awareness and serving your audience." "Be sensitive with your audience and be empathic. This is not the time to be using scarcity tactics on your marketing."
